> Anyway, I went ALL OUT on my 14's invasion, here's how I did it:
> My previous mods last year when I ran 15.1 were JET II, Elec. Fans, 180
> Stat, K&N drop-in.
> This year I added headers/y-pipe, ported T/B, K&N cone element attached
> to air hat, BFG Drag Radials, and a A/C-Pwr Steering by-pass belt.

>
> I also stripped the truck of 225 extra lbs. by dumping the tonneau,
> tailgate, bed mat, spare, jack & tools, and front seat.

There's 2 1/2 tenths right there ;-) Hehehehe

>
> I lowered the air pressure in the drag radials to 20 lbs and power
> braked them to heat/clean them and staged, I hole shotted all 3 races
> with 2.0 60' times.
> 1st race I spanked a '98 Mustang, 2nd a '98 Firebird, and as you may
> know, barely lost to a T-Type Buick in the last one.
> As I have stated in the past, I STILL think the computer is sucking the
> life out of my performance, it STILL lays down after the 1/8 mi. Every
> race I was winning by 1-2 truck lenghts and then after 1/2 track, the
> other cars begin to gain quickly. I wish I had these quick times with
> something in the 100 mph range for trap speed instead of 95, that would
> be a lot more competetive.
